Are lab-grown diamonds Verdadero? Yes! A manufactured diamond is Triunfador Verdadero as one mined from the earth and has the same chemical and physical properties Triunfador a natural diamond. “Lab-grown diamond technology has click here gotten so good that most jewelers Gozque’t tell the difference between a lab-grown and mined diamond using the naked eye,” said Rosen.
